TLF
E203378
UNEXPLORED
TLF is the abbreviation commonly used for the Turkish Land Forces, the main ground warfare branch of Turkey’s military.
Referenced by (1)
| Subject (surface form when different) | Predicate |
|---|---|
|
Turkish Land Forces
→
|
shortName |